Post-UTME/DE 2017(1st Choice Candidates): CRUTECH Cut-off Mark And Registration Details

It is hereby announced for the information of prospective candidates (Both UTME and Direct Entry) who made Cross River University of Technology (CRUTECH) their first choice and scored 150 and above in the 2017 UTME Examination,that the Online Registration for admission into the 2017/2018 Academic Session will commence on Tuesday, 5th September, 2017 and ends on Thursday, 5th October, 2017.

To access the Online Application Form, candidates are required to pay two thousand (N2,000.00) naira Screening Fee and three thousand (N3,000) naira, Portal Access Fee, payable online with either Master/Visa/Verve ATM Card or in any commercial bank through Remita via the online application Portal.

PROCEDURE FOR REGISTRATION

To register, applicants should:

1) Log on to www.crutech.edu.ng and click on the 2017/2018 Post UTME/DE Screening link.
2) Follow the instructions on the Online Application Portal to complete the form.
3) Print out the Application Slip after a successful registration.

SCREENING METHOD

Screening will be online, candidates are therefore expected to scan and upload the following documents during registration:

1) 2017 UTME Result Slip
2) O’level Result(s)
3) WAEC/NECO/NABTEB Scratch Card(s)details as applicable
4) Birth Certificate
5) Certificate of origin

Note:
1) Only candidates who scored 150 and above in the 2017/2018 UTME Examination are eligible for the Screening.

2) Candidates are not required to appearphysically for the screening and therefore not expected to travel to Calabar.

Candidates should therefore ensure that:

(i) All the above stated documents are scanned and uploaded properly.
(ii) The phone number and scratchcard(s) details provided are correct.

GABRIEL BESHEL
Registrar
